Titration is a vital analytical technique in food analysis, helping to determine the concentration of various substances in food samples. Whether you're assessing acidity, salt content, or specific nutrients, titration can provide accurate results that are essential for quality control and compliance. As technology advances, many laboratories are considering the shift from manual to automated titration methods. This guide will walk you through the process and highlight the benefits of making this transition.

Why Consider Automated Titrators?

Manual titration can be time-consuming and prone to human error. Automated titrators, on the other hand, offer enhanced precision, reduced analysis time, and increased reproducibility. By automating your titration processes, you can improve the efficiency of your lab operations and ensure consistent results.
